#e2d1ee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2d1ee is composed of 88.6% red, 82%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5% cyan, 12.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 275.2 degrees, a saturation of 46% and a lightness of 87.6%. #e2d1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c5a3dd.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

● #e2d1ee color description : Light grayish violet.
#e2d1ee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e2d1ee has RGB values of R:226, G:209,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 14864878.
